South Twenty Four Parganas
South Twenty Four Parganas is a district in the West Bengal State of India. Total area of South Twenty Four Parganas is 9,960 km² including 9,541.28 km² rural area and 418.72 km² urban area. As per 2011 stats, South Twenty Four Parganas has a population of 81,61,961 peoples, out of which urban population is 20,87,773 while rural population is 60,74,188. South Twenty Four Parganas has a sex ratio of approximately 955 females for every 1,000 males. The district has a population density of 819.5 inhabitants per square kilometre. There are about 17,81,221 houses in the district, including 4,82,962 urban houses and 12,98,259 rural houses. When it comes to villages, there are about 1,994 villages in south twenty four parganas district.
The South Twenty Four Parganas district is further divided in to Subdivisions / Blocks / PS / Community Development Blocks (C.D.Blocks) for administrative purposes. In India, the Block or C.D.Block is often the next level of administrative division after the tehsil. It is important to note that, In some states of India C.D.Blocks are equal to tehsils.
For those who don't know, the C.D.Block is a rural area earmarked for administration and development in India. The area is administered by a BDO (Block Development Officer). A C.D.Block covers several gram panchayats, local administrative unit at the village level.
There are 29 subdivisions in South Twenty Four Parganas district. Here is the list of all South Twenty Four Parganas Subdivisions / Blocks / C.D.Blocks along with area & population information.
List of CD Blocks / Subdivisions in South Twenty Four Parganas District
# | Subdivision (CD Block) | Area (km²) | Population (2011) |
---|---|---|---|
1 | Baruipur | 225 | 4,33,119 |
2 | Basanti | 669 | 3,36,717 |
3 | Bhangar I | 234 | 2,49,170 |
4 | Bhangar II | 221 | 2,46,708 |
5 | Bishnupur I | 123 | 2,32,365 |
6 | Bishnupur II | 109 | 2,14,531 |
7 | Budge Budge I | 49 | 1,12,908 |
8 | Budge Budge II | 147 | 1,92,134 |
9 | Canning I | 214 | 3,04,724 |
10 | Canning II | 351 | 2,52,523 |
11 | Diamond Harbour I | 133 | 1,56,166 |
12 | Diamond Harbour II | 191 | 1,90,801 |
13 | Falta | 201 | 2,49,561 |
14 | Gosaba | 2,662 | 2,46,598 |
15 | Jaynagar I | 205 | 2,63,151 |
16 | Jaynagar II | 111 | 2,52,164 |
17 | Kakdwip | 327 | 2,81,963 |
18 | Kulpi | 302 | 2,83,197 |
19 | Kultali | 870 | 2,29,053 |
20 | Magrahat I | 125 | 2,69,494 |
21 | Magrahat II | 141 | 3,04,744 |
22 | Mandirbazar | 167 | 2,14,050 |
23 | Mathurapur I | 185 | 1,95,104 |
24 | Mathurapur II | 287 | 2,20,839 |
25 | Namkhana | 326 | 1,82,830 |
26 | Patharpratima | 701 | 3,31,823 |
27 | Sagar | 392 | 2,12,037 |
28 | Sonarpur | 140 | 2,19,863 |
29 | Thakurpukur Mahestola | 63 | 1,76,203 |

Basic Population Details
This section covers important demographic figures of South Twenty Four Parganas, including the number of males and females, children aged 0–6, total households, and literacy status in rural and urban areas. These indicators highlight the human development status and help identify gaps in basic services like education and housing.
Particulars | Total | Rural | Urban |
---|---|---|---|
Total Population | 81,61,961 | 60,74,188 | 20,87,773 |
Total Male Population | 41,73,778 | 31,09,219 | 10,64,559 |
Total Female Population | 39,88,183 | 29,64,969 | 10,23,214 |
Child Population (Age 0–6) | 10,25,679 | 8,06,415 | 2,19,264 |
Male Child Population (Age 0–6) | 5,22,552 | 4,10,498 | 1,12,054 |
Female Child Population (Age 0–6) | 5,03,127 | 3,95,917 | 1,07,210 |
Literate Population | 55,31,657 | 39,86,878 | 15,44,779 |
Literate Male Population | 30,43,277 | 22,16,852 | 8,26,425 |
Literate Female Population | 24,88,380 | 17,70,026 | 7,18,354 |
Illiterate Population | 26,30,304 | 20,87,310 | 5,42,994 |
Illiterate Male Population | 11,30,501 | 8,92,367 | 2,38,134 |
Illiterate Female Population | 14,99,803 | 11,94,943 | 3,04,860 |
Households | 17,81,221 | 12,98,259 | 4,82,962 |
Social Structure and Density
This part highlights the distribution of Scheduled Caste (SC) and Scheduled Tribe (ST) populations within South Twenty Four Parganas. It also includes data on how densely people live in rural versus urban areas. Together, these figures offer insights into community spread and the pressure on local infrastructure and services.
Particulars | Total | Rural | Urban |
---|---|---|---|
Total SC Population | 24,64,032 | 20,62,297 | 4,01,735 |
SC Male Population | 12,66,504 | 10,61,324 | 2,05,180 |
SC Female Population | 11,97,528 | 10,00,973 | 1,96,555 |
Total ST Population | 96,976 | 89,889 | 7,087 |
ST Male Population | 49,195 | 45,554 | 3,641 |
ST Female Population | 47,781 | 44,335 | 3,446 |
Population Density | 820 / km² | 637 / km² | 4,986 / km² |
